<P>PROBLEM TO BE SOLVED: To provide an electrophotographic carrier hardly causing variation of a charge amount and change of image quality caused by toner spent and/or abrasion of a carrier coating layer after long-term stirring of a developer, to provide the developer and to provide an image forming method. <P>SOLUTION: The electrophotographic developer is a two component developer consisting of toner and the carrier. The toner includes <4 mass% amount of a releasing agent present from the surface of a toner particle to 0.3 μm depth obtained by a FTIR-ATR (total reflection absorption IR spectroscopic) method and the carrier includes the coating layer on the surface of a magnetic core material particle. The coating layer is formed by using (i) colloidal silica, a condensate of an alkoxy silane, (ii) an amino resin, (iii) an acrylic resin for reacting with the amino resin and (iv) fine particles, a content of the colloidal silica contained in the coating layer is less than 60 mass% and a ratio (h/DW) of the thickness h of the coating layer to the volume average particle diameter of the carrier is more than 0.01. <P>COPYRIGHT: (C)2010,JPO&INPIT |
